We are seeking a Construction Materials Testing for employment in our Englewood, Colorado office.

As a CMT Technician, you will help ensure public safety by traveling to construction sites to inspect the contractor’s work. You will be performing basic field soil and concrete tests under the direction of other RMG technicians or engineering professionals to verify the work being performed is following the project specifications. With minimal paperwork involved, all inspections/observations and test data are input on tablets in the field for immediate transmittal to our Project Managers for review.

What you’ll be doing:

Including but not limited to:

  • Performing field materials testing of soil, asphalt, masonry, and concrete
  • Preparing detailed and complete field reports with all relevant test results and inspections/observations provided
  • Performing laboratory tests on soil and concrete and preparing reports of results
  • Evaluating site and subgrade conditions on construction projects and providing recommendations
  • Communicating with clients, contractors, engineering, and other technician staff regarding construction issues
